How does the delivery booking process work?
Because every Snooze bed is handcrafted and made to order, we'll contact you once your order is ready for dispatch.
You'll receive an email and/or SMS containing a secure booking link where you can select an available delivery date that's convenient for you.
Available delivery dates are offered on a first-come, first-served basis and may vary depending on your location and delivery capacity.
Once you've selected your preferred delivery date, we'll send confirmation along with delivery updates by email and SMS. You'll also receive a delivery time window closer to your delivery date.
During particularly busy periods, including Bank Holidays, Black Friday, Christmas and other peak trading periods, available delivery dates may be more limited.

Can I change or cancel my delivery date?
Yes.
You may amend your booked delivery date free of charge provided you give us at least 2 working days' notice before your scheduled delivery, no later than 12:00pm.
Examples
- If your delivery is booked for Thursday, you must notify us by 12:00pm on Tuesday.
- If your delivery is booked for Monday, you must notify us by 12:00pm on the previous Thursday, as weekends are not classed as working days.
If you request to cancel or rearrange your delivery with less than 2 working days' notice, a £95 rebooking/cancellation charge will apply.
Please note that because delivery capacity is limited, your original delivery slot cannot be held and subsequent delivery dates may not be immediately available. The next available appointment will be offered based on our delivery schedule.

Do you deliver to a room of choice?
Yes.
Our standard two-person delivery service includes delivery to your room of choice where it is safe and reasonably accessible.
Our team can normally carry products up one flight of stairs.
If your delivery location is above the first floor, suitable lift access must be available.
If access is unusual or particularly difficult, please let us know before your delivery so we can assess whether additional arrangements are required.
What happens if I'm not at home?
An adult aged 18 or over must be present to accept and sign for the delivery.
If no one is available, or if our delivery team cannot complete the delivery due to customer absence, a £95 failed delivery charge will apply.
A new delivery date will then need to be arranged, subject to availability.
What if the furniture won't fit into my property?
It is your responsibility to ensure that the products ordered can safely fit through all access routes, including doorways, hallways, staircases, lifts and into the intended room.
We strongly recommend measuring all access points before placing your order.
If delivery cannot be completed because of restricted access, a £95 return charge will apply.

Booking Your Delivery
As every Snooze Product is handcrafted and made to order, your delivery cannot be booked immediately after checkout.
Once your order has been completed, passed our quality inspections and is ready for dispatch, we'll send you an email and/or SMS containing a secure booking link.
Using this link, you'll be able to select an available delivery date that best suits you.
Delivery dates are allocated on a first-come, first-served basis and remain subject to availability.
Your chosen delivery date is only confirmed once you've completed the booking process.
We'll continue to keep you updated by email and SMS, including providing an estimated delivery time window closer to your delivery day.

Changing Your Delivery Date
You may amend your confirmed delivery date free of charge by giving us at least two (2) working days' notice, no later than 12:00pm.
For example:
- Thursday delivery → Changes must be requested by Tuesday at 12:00pm.
- Monday delivery → Changes must be requested by the previous Thursday at 12:00pm.
Working days exclude Saturdays, Sundays and public holidays.
Late Changes & Cancellation Charges
If you request to cancel or rearrange your booked delivery with less than two (2) working days' notice, a £95 rebooking charge will apply.
This charge helps cover transport planning, vehicle allocation and staffing costs already committed to your delivery.
As delivery capacity is limited, your original appointment cannot be guaranteed once cancelled.
Any replacement delivery will be offered using the next available delivery slot for your postcode, which may be several days or weeks later during busy periods.
Delivery charges already paid are non-refundable once the late cancellation period has passed.
